Take a break on Roadside Rest Areas
When traveling on a highway using Waze, on pulling in to a known rest stop, Waze eagerly tries to get you back on your route. Waze should be able to discern that you've taking a break. Suggestion: when following a route on a highway, and you pull into a known rest area, Waze should pop up and say "Are you taking a break? yes / no"
Upon the user responding "yes," Waze goes into a pause and does not offer any further suggestions, until the phone unit is detected moving at better than 15 mph. This would help reduce confusion…

Add a “Leaving parking spot” community report
Waze already has a strong community reporting culture for traffic, hazards and police. A similar approach could be used for parking. When a user is parked, there could be a simple optional button like “I’m leaving this spot”. After confirmation, Waze would mark that location as recently vacated and show it to nearby drivers for a short time window (e.g. 5–10 minutes) and within a limited radius. This would be a community-driven signal, not a guaranteed or legal parking spot, similar to other crowdsourced reports in Waze. The feature could be opt-in, anonymized, time-limited, and removed automatically…

UX for switching from navigation to alerts only
I use Waze every day. I also park in a garage every day. To that end, I go from navigation to alerts only and back, at least every day.
I would like you to look at the UX involved in swapping from one mode to the other. I think it should be easier to do this directly from the app - not from the menu below the main screen.
When I am navigating, I have to tap the bottom bar, open up the next screen, tap the speaker icon, select the alerts only switch, then hit close and close again.

Forced approach direction
There needs to be a way to tell Waze to map your approach to arrive from a specific direction.
Example: The cathedral in downtown Los Angeles is on the northeast corner of Temple and Hill streets. The only access to the parking lot is to turn right from southbound Hill street. You can't make a left into the lot from northbound Hill Street, and there is no access at all from easebound or westbound Temple Street.So having some method of specifying an approach direction (in this case) "southbound only approach") would be wonderful.

Add Unpaved as property for a Parking Lot
It would be good to be able to inform users that a parking lot is unpaved by adding a check box in the Facility section on the More Info tab in WME.
Especially during adverse weather it could help users decide to not go to a certain parking lot if its unpaved.
If lack of room is an issue, the Carwash option could be used instead, as that can be made a separate point place1 vote -
